Frequently Asked Questions

What is the property tax difference between Hennepin County and Okaloosa County?
Hennepin County, MN has an effective property tax rate of 1.02% with a median annual tax of $2,207. Okaloosa County, FL has a rate of 0.88% with a median annual tax of $3,148. The difference is 0.14 percentage points.
Which county has higher property taxes, Hennepin County or Okaloosa County?
Hennepin County, MN has the higher effective property tax rate at 1.02% compared to 0.88%.
How do Hennepin County and Okaloosa County compare to the national average?
The national average effective property tax rate is 1.06%. Hennepin County is below average at 1.02%, and Okaloosa County is below average at 0.88%.
